Prerequisite Courses - All courses must be
• Prerequisite GPA -
• Minimum 3.0 GPA in the prerequisite courses
• Prerequisite courses must be COMPLETED BEFORE the application deadline
• Transferred prerequisite courses are discounted .3 for this calculation (e.g. A to A-)
• Repeated prerequisites are discounted
• Overall GPA - Including transfer credit
• BYU GPA - Transfer students must complete one semester at BYU before applying
• Essay - Write a 500-word essay as part of your application
This is a limited enrollment program. Entry is competitive. Not every student meeting the
minimum criteria is guaranteed acceptance into the undergraduate program.
